Hey guys i just purchased a phantom 1 from a freind, i actually worked my way up from little drones to practive up the this one. I got her updated and running well, I do have some upgrade questions,


What would be the advantage of getting the mini iosd?


Also i want to get the 9443 props for it as well i have been reading the give a bit more flight time and are more stable, but do i need new motors?


I also plan on getting the Zenmuse h3-3d gimbal i imagine i need a new board?? the upgrade board that dji sells??

The mini iOSD is only useful if you have FPV through your camera. It gives you a heads up display with on-screen information. Like your speed and the percentage of battery you have , stuff like that.
If you have FPV set up I highly recommend it.

I also highly recommend the 9443 props, you do not need new motors to use those props.


Yes you will need to upgrade board.

The 9443 props are self tightening and the motors need to have both clockwise and counter clockwise threads.

The original Phantom 1 motors had clockwise threads. It wasn't until the release of the Phantom 1.1 that they used motors, with clockwise and counterclockwise threads, that could use the self tightening 9443 props.

+1 for Shady's advice. The DJI re-enforced plastic props are actually very good. I bought quite a few sets when they first released them and I'm still on the first set that I fitted. Also out of all the sets I purchased not one prop needed balancing.
